Brief Plot Summary

In "Tony Stark – Iron Man #4," readers witness the rekindling of a romance long thought lost, as Tony Stark finds himself drawn to Janet Van Dyne once more. Their relationship simmers with unresolved tension and shared history, setting the stage for both comedic and dramatic moments. Meanwhile, Stark grapples with Sunset Bain’s new dating app, which presents a blend of intrigue and suspicion as he navigates online connections that seem almost too perfect. This issue deftly combines personal stakes with technological intrigue, positioning Stark in a world where love and innovation collide.

Notable Arcs or Storylines

This issue is crucial for its exploration of Stark's romantic life, particularly the re-establishment of the relationship with Janet Van Dyne. The dynamic between the two characters recalls their past adventures while introducing modern themes of dating in the digital age. Additionally, the subplot involving Sunset Bain’s dating app raises questions about authenticity and the nature of relationships in a tech-driven society, setting the stage for potential future conflicts.
